#48Highly recommend the Neal Stephenson book The Diamond Age: Or, A Young Lady's Illustrated Primer , for an interesting exploration of a custom AI tutor for each student. In that book, students have a "magic book" that teaches them lessons in a story form while encouraging certain life paths. It's pretty fascinating to consider the implications and whether that's something we'll want, bc it may soon be possible.
I think what Khan Academy has done here is desirable, but just as Stephenson's Primer enforces its creator's values through AI tutoring, Khanmigo is enforcing Khan Academy's values. It's easy to imagine how someone with more authoritarian values could use this same technology (e.g. to teach students to follow instructions without doubt) to indoctrinate students with scale.
